Minecraft doesn't play well with display scaling on PopOS. It displays as much smaller than the rest of the UI and it's hardly readable/usable. It returns back to normal when using 100% scaling. Minecraft also sees the screen resolution as much more than it really is. My display is 1920x1080.
The way PopOS does scaling is it tells all the windows to scale themselves by 200%, then the PopOS shell downscales everything to 125%. What I think is happening is Minecraft doesn't double it's scale, but PopOS still downscales it anyways.
I understand this more conceptually rather than technically. My solution would be having Minecraft double it's scale, or it could somehow communicate to the PopOS shell not to downscale it. That last solution isn't perfect, but at least the game would be usable.
